PWP reads PhotoShop .acv (and older .amp) files so you should have no problem using partitioned workflow curves like those developed by Paul Roark for MIS inksets or any other workflows that use these PS curves formats. To access the curves in PWP, use Transform|Color|upper OPT button|Load.
